The massive amount of data generated by simply digital solutions is a issue for smallholder farmers. Simply by creating an online catalogue of seed varieties, a digital platform will help farmers gain access to them with the knowledge they need to associated with best decisions about their vegetation. One example certainly is the development of a web based seed brochure by the International Crops Research Institute designed for the Semi-Arid Tropics (ICRISAT). This platform helps government authorities plan and monitor the availability of seeds, while exclusive companies give high-quality seedling to farmers. Farmers in seven sub-Saharan African countries and India benefit from this online seed catalogue.
